Below are some significant Constitutional concerns broached by Sen. Rand Paul during his 13-hour filibuster speech.  Excerpts from a Cato Institute Commentary by Nat Hentoff, the article appeared on Cato.org on March 19, 2013:

 And despite the tremendous national impact of Sen. Rand Paul’s 13-hour filibuster speech, how much of its startling details even registered for long? Meanwhile, the Republican from Kentucky was teaching many of us what we never realized — on just how subservient we are becoming to the state.

 As I wrote last week, Paul said he was concerned that Americans targeted for suspected terrorist ties would be destroyed in America itself. He revealed in an editorial in The Washington Times: “The president said, ‘I haven’t killed anyone yet, and I have no intention of killing Americans. But I might’ ” (“Rising in defense of the Constitution,” Rand Paul, Washington Times, March 8).

 I have a complete transcript of Paul’s 13-hour speech, including his follow-up to this presidential contempt for the separation of powers: “What if the president were to say, ‘I haven’t broken the First Amendment yet; I intend to follow it, but I might break it.’

 ”Later, Paul said: “Presidents, Republican and Democrats, believing in some sort of inherent power that’s not listed anywhere … For a hundred years or so, power’s been gravitating to the president — and the executive branch.”

 And dig this from Rand Paul: “One of the complaints that you hear a lot of times in the media is about there is no bipartisanship in Congress. (But) if you look at people who don’t really believe in much restraint of government as far as civil liberties, it really is on both sides.”

Regarding Obamacare, a huge thorn in our side:

 “When we passed Obamacare, it was 2,000-some-odd pages. There have been 9,000 pages of regulations written since. Obamacare had 1,800 references that the Secretary of Health shall decide at a later date. We (the people) gave up that power. We gave up power that should have been ours, that should have been written into the legislation. We gave up that power to the executive branch … many of whom we call bureaucrats, unelected.”

 Perhaps you remember this from a congressman to Paul during his 13-hour speech: “They say the United States is the battlefield (against terrorism) now … This battlefield being here at home means you don’t get due process at home … Is that what we’re moving toward?”

 Paul got more penetratingly specific: “The question is, if the government is going to decide who are sympathizers (with terrorists), and people who are politicians with no checks and balances are to decide who is a sympathizer, is there a danger really that people who have political dissent could be included in this?” (emphasis mine)

Today I attended a local Illinois gun show. It was my first gun show.

I found out about the show when I went over to Gander to buy some ammo. The Gander guy said they didn’t have 9mm ammo: “It came in last Thursday and it was gone as soon as it came in.” He said that I had to be at the store at 8:30 am on Thursday mornings to even have a chance at purchasing some 9mm ammo.

The guy the store clerk was helping said that here was a gun show down the road. So, I took off like a flash and ended up there for the afternoon.

I didn’t take any photos inside. You already know what guns ~ rifles, handguns ~ look like. I did see a lot of fathers with daughters and mothers with daughters at the show.

It was a Sportsmans’ Show so there was a lot of hunting rifles besides all varieties of pistols and knives. I was able to purchase a large quantity of 9mm ammo after showing my FOID card. I also bought a 9mm bullet magnet for my refrigerator door and a sign that says “Gun Control Means Using Both Hands.” Hah! Bitter Clingers have more fun!

From the FOX News article Chicago’s top cop likens gun lobby’s influence to corruption:

“Facing a surging homicide rate and several headline-grabbing murders, Chicago’s top cop is taking aim at lobbyists who he says prevent politicians from implementing more gun control measures.”

and

“Garry McCarthy’s understanding of our Constitution barely qualifies him as a meter maid, never mind the chief of the nation’s third largest police department,” Illinois State Rifle Association Executive Director Richard Pearson said.

and

McCarthy told FoxNews.com he never advocated “getting rid of the Second Amendment.”  He said he was making the point that there is popular support for new gun control laws and that lobbyists are stopping elected officials from reflecting the will of the people.

“How is it [special interests] are controlling politicians?” he said. “How are they controlling elected officials? It’s not by popular vote

McCarthy in the past has blamed “government-sponsored racism” and Sarah Palin for Chicago’s gun violence. He has been outspoken in his opposition to handgun proliferation, telling a radio panel last month he equates fewer guns with improved public safety.
